About

Cleveland Community College is a public two-year college in Shelby, NC, enrolling about 1,097 students.

Like most community colleges, it does not report an acceptance rate — admission is typically open.

On average, students who receive financial aid pay $995 per year after grants and scholarships, against a full cost of attendance of $5,565.

32% of students complete their degree within three years.

The student-to-faculty ratio is 15 to 1.

Ten years after starting, former students earn a median of $33,755 a year — across everyone who enrolled, not only graduates.

Figures from the U.S. Department of Education's College Scorecard. Official site: Cleveland Community College.

Tuition is the published rate before any aid, and before housing, food and books. Total cost of attendance adds those. Average net price is what students who received federal aid actually paid, and is usually far lower than tuition alone.
